This bright colored foliage plant has vibrant lime green leaves that are rounded. In the middle of each leaf there are flame-shaped markings that flare out. Polished and vigorous. Evergreen. Happiest in moist well drained soil. Plant in an area with filtered sun or afternoon shade. ‘Catching Fire’ is a H villosa hybrid which means that it is more heat and humidity tolerant than Heucherellas without this parentage. Zone 4-9. Plant in combination with ferns, carex, polemonium, and hosta. Good plants for their varied foliage color. Invaluable plants for rockeries, front of borders, and as a groundcover under trees and shrubs. Most effective when planted in large groups. Plant as groundcover under decidous trees and shrubs.
